How long does parking lot paving take for a typical commercial project?

Most commercial parking lot paving projects in Tucker Heights take 3-7 days depending on size, weather conditions, and site complexity. Smaller lots under 50 spaces typically complete within 3-4 days, while larger projects may require a full week.

The timeline includes site preparation, base installation, asphalt paving, and final striping work. Weather plays a significant role—we need dry conditions and temperatures above 50°F for proper asphalt installation and curing.

We provide detailed scheduling information upfront so you can plan accordingly and minimize business disruption. Emergency repairs and smaller overlay projects often complete in 1-2 days.

Asphalt overlay involves adding a new layer of asphalt over existing pavement that’s structurally sound but showing surface wear. This costs significantly less than full replacement and typically takes less time to complete.

Complete replacement means removing existing pavement, addressing base issues, and installing entirely new asphalt. We recommend this when the existing base has failed, drainage problems exist, or the current pavement has extensive cracking and settling.

The choice depends on your current pavement condition, budget, and long-term goals. We evaluate your specific situation and explain which option provides the best value for your Tucker Heights property.

Proper drainage design is critical for parking lot longevity in Tucker Heights’ climate with significant rainfall and snow melt. We evaluate existing drainage patterns, identify problem areas, and design solutions before any paving begins.

Our approach includes proper grading to direct water away from the pavement, installation of catch basins where needed, and ensuring adequate slope for surface water runoff. We also address any underlying drainage issues that could cause future pavement failure.

Tucker Heights’ soil conditions and seasonal weather patterns require specific drainage considerations. We use proven techniques that prevent water accumulation, ice formation, and the freeze-thaw damage that can destroy improperly drained pavement.

New asphalt needs minimal maintenance initially but benefits from sealcoating every 2-3 years to protect against weather, chemicals, and UV damage. Regular crack sealing prevents water infiltration that can cause more extensive damage.

Routine maintenance includes keeping the surface clean, addressing oil stains promptly, and monitoring for any settling or drainage issues. Snow removal should use plastic rather than metal blades to avoid surface damage.

We provide specific maintenance recommendations based on your traffic patterns, local climate conditions, and the type of asphalt installation. Proper maintenance significantly extends pavement life and protects your investment.

Commercial parking lot paving costs vary significantly based on size, site conditions, drainage requirements, and whether you need complete replacement or overlay work. Typical costs range from $3-7 per square foot for overlay work and $4-10 per square foot for complete replacement.

Factors affecting price include existing pavement removal, base preparation requirements, drainage improvements, and accessibility compliance work. Site access, utility conflicts, and permit requirements also influence final costs.

We provide detailed written estimates that break down all costs so you understand exactly what you’re paying for. Our competitive pricing reflects quality materials and proper installation techniques that deliver long-term value.
